The Origins of Easy Maxwin

The concept of Maxwin comes from selot play, where it signifies the maximum payout achievable in a session. Since hitting it is so rare, players began to call it “Easy Maxwin” as a joke. The irony caught on, turning the phrase into a symbol of humor and aspiration at the same time.

From selot streams to Discord chats, Easy Maxwin spread quickly. Before long, it was used in contexts far removed from selot, becoming shorthand for unlikely victories in every corner of gaming.
